I came up with this recipe the other day when my butcher had extra lean ground beef on sale:
1kg premium low fat ground beef
1/2kg ground chicken breast
4 eggs
1/3 cup psyllium husks
12 pickled chillies chopped (this makes a medium burger, adjust to taste)
6 cloves garlic chopped
3 small onions chopped
1 tablespoon fresh ground black pepper
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on olive oil
Fry onion in a non-stick pan with 1/2 teaspoon olive oil on low heat untill soft, add garlic and heat for another 2-3 minutes.
Mix all ingredients in a large bowl with your hands until it is evenly mixed.
Make patties of whatever size you want and cook on a medium heat until cooked the way you like it. Medium to medium rare is best due to the lack of fat in the meat it can dry out if cooked too much.
The secret is the psyllium husks, they seem to hold in all of the meats juices while cooking and the result is amazing, juicy tasty burgers that will fit into most peoples diets.
